So after some research I have ruled out Maine and Colorado. Maine stops brook trout fishing in the Rapid River on Sept. 15 and that is the location that interests me - hopefully next summer. Colorado has started canceling fishing on several rivers due to lack of snowfall this past winter. Think I am down to either Utah (Green and Provo Rivers) or Tennessee (South Holston River) with a stop at the Little Red on the way back home.
